    To cap off the year, my former officemates an I decided to have a thanksgiving dinner at Megamall. We wanted to try Vikings but unfortunately, the line was so long and its getting late already so we decided to move to Sumo Sam. Not a first timer, I was excited to get my favorites from their menu. Located at the Lower Ground Floor of SM Megamall, you can immediately see it from the escalator. When we got to the place, it was big enough to accommodate atleast 30 diners. We're seated at the area outside the restaurant, the area where we're seated was very busy. We asked for the menu and deliberated what to eat. Here's what we ordered:Tuna Sashimi - my officemates love raw fish! and as for me, I'm not a fan of it, yet I decided to take my own piece. The thing about it is that, you can feel the freshness of the fish, it was tasty with the soy sauce and wasabi. What I noticed with their version is how big the cut was. It was a bit bigger than the usual slice. Spicy Caravan - my all time favorite! I love the kick of spice in every bite. The sashimi slice was very fresh, the shrimp cut was very tasty, the rice was sticky enough to keep the dish intact. Beef Gyudon - my officemate ordered this dish. She was shocked how big the rice bowl was. She wanted the beef to be cooked a little bit more. The taste was good that she was able to taste the sauce of the beef in every bite. Katsudon - big rice bowl good for sharing. The slice of the pork was really big! I ordered the pork tenderloin and really love how tender the pork was. Ramen - I love their version of Ramen, it was not spicy which I really wanted. The noodles was soft, it was tasty with the pork, corn and egg in it. I love the broth used for the soup. I've been to many Sumo Sam branches and still love their food. The staffs were a little bit lost, we asked for utensils and yet it will come after so many minutes. They accommmodated us nicely, Shell out cash is around P500-P1000 for single person.

Sumo Sam is located at Lower Ground Floor, Building A, SM Mega Mall, Ortigas, Mandaluyong City. This is a Japanese restaurant near the SM Megamall. This restaurant is very popular and has a good reputation. Many food bloggers also visit this restaurant to make mukbang.
